Farklı Yonca Çeşitlerinin Ot Verimi ve Bazı Kalite Özelliklerinin Belirlenmesi

Abstract: Çalışmada yonca çeşitlerinin bitki boyu, kuru ot verimi, ham protein oranı, protein verimi, ADF ve NDF içerikleri belirlenmiştir. İncelenen yonca çeşitlerinde ortalama bitki boyu en yüksek Emiliano (86.9 cm), en düşük ise Kayseri (57.5 cm) çeşidinde belirlenmiştir. Yonca çeşitlerinin iki yıllık toplam kuru ot verimleri 2107.0 (Bilensoy)-4330.5 kg/da (Sunter) arasında değişim göstermiştir.
